Our Solution

One of our clients had a request for application that should work with wearable health tracking devices, provide a full history of measurements, and be simple yet powerful. In response, we came up with a proposal to use recently the released Google Fit API. Google Fit Heart large logo 512px

It can be accessed with a user’s Google account and does not require additional login options. Users can control their fitness data easily as it can be accessed from different devices and is not lost after device upgrade.

Sensors API allows the discovering of available sensors that record user data so it can be used with a variety of devices.

Recording API allows the recording of a user’s daily activities like fitness, running, swimming, workout, etc.

History API allows the accessibility of recorded data for tracking, comparison, and building progress graphs.

Challenges

While creating our software, we also encountered a few interesting challenges:

Data export

Users should be able to export their data to various formats. We have added the ability to export data in Google Sheet format and used the CSV format for downloading data.

Graph creation

Users should be able to view changes in data over time; the best solution for this is visualization. As such, we integrated Google Charts because it provides the ability to display data in various formats such as line charts, column charts, and calendar charts. Google Charts is cross-browser compatible, utilizing HTML5/SVG, so user graphs have ideal readability on various platforms including desktops, smartphones, and tablets (Android/iOS).
